Ingredients
1/2lbhamburger
2/3cupRO*TEL Original Diced Tomatoesdrained
1cupRosarita Traditional Refried Beanswarmed
1tablespoontaco seasoning
2tablespoonswater
2cupsshredded cheddar cheese
15egg roll wrappersfrom 1 lb package
sour creamor guacamole or salsa
green onion for garnishoptional
canola oilenough to cover half an egg roll
Instructions
Brown hamburger in frying pan over medium heat. Drain grease. Add in taco seasoning, water and Ro*tel. Stir and heat through.
Place one egg roll wrapper on work surface with one corner pointing up so it looks like a diamond. Top with refried beans, meat and cheese. Fold bottom corner up over filling, tucking the tip under slightly. Fold in sides to resemble an envelop. Brush top corrner and top sides with water. Gently roll egg roll toward remaining corner and press to seal. Place seam side down on plate. Repeat with remaining egg roll wrappers.
Heat oil to 350 degrees in frying pan. (For more even cooking make sure oil is deep enough to cover half of egg roll at a time.) Cook until golden brown, 1 to 2 minutes, turning over once half way through cooking.
Transfer to paper towel lined dish to drain any excess oil.
Serve immediately with sour cream and sliced scallions for garnish if desired.
Recipe Notes
Trying mixing 1 cup sour cream and 1/2 cup salsa together for a tasty dipping sauce with these egg rolls!
